Q18S AC Frequency Inverter built in MPPT Charge Controlle
Q18S series solar water pump converter is a special frequency converter developed for solar water pump. According to the requirements of equipment occasions,
special functions and special production processes are customized to make this product is more suitable for this occasion.
The product is directly powered by solar panels, with built-in MPPT solar monitoring, water level monitoring, and automatic water shortage monitoring.
